‘s There is not much difference between a Sable German Shepherd to a standard GSD The

main difference

is the color of their coat, which is down to a dominant gene that those dog’s with sable coats inherit. Otherwise, they have the same temperament and needs as other GSD’s!.

Sable German Shepherd: How do you make a sable German Shepherd

The Sable German Shepherd is, technically, just a color variant of the regular German Shepherd. Most conformation show breeders and pet breeders focus on producing red or tan dogs with a black saddle and muzzle. The sable German Shepherd genetically comes from working line dogs.

What is the difference between merle and sable?


Difference:

Merle can only affect black pigment, called ‘Eumelanin’, whereas Sable is caused by red/brown pigment, called ‘Pheomelanin’ Because of this, Merle can’t affect the majority of the Sable coat, and very often the Merle is not visible at all on Sable Merles.
